At its core, a peptide bond is a specific type of amide type of covalent chemical bond. It forms through a condensation reaction between the carboxyl group (-COOH) of one amino acid and the amino group (-NH2) of another. This linkage is crucial because it creates the backbone of a protein, a repeating chain of amino acid residues. The formation of a peptide bond is a highly regulated process, often facilitated by enzymes within living organisms. In a biological context, this occurs on ribosomes, where the genetic code is translated into amino acid sequencesWhat is a peptide bond?. The active site of the ribosome is specifically designed with conserved nucleotides that play distinct roles in peptide bond formation and the subsequent elongation of the polypeptide chain. This process is considered one of the most important reactions in biochemistry due to its direct role in synthesizing the proteins essential for all life functions.

In a beta pleated sheet, for example, two or more segments of a polypeptide chain line up next to each other, forming a sheet-like structure held together by hydrogen bonds, but the integrity of each segment relies on the peptide bonds.

It exhibits partial double bond character due to resonance, which restricts rotation around the bond. This rigidity contributes to the defined three-dimensional structures that proteins adopt.
